猿代码 — 科研/AI模型/高性能计算
0

"HPC环境下的GPU并行优化技巧"

摘要: 高性能计算(HPC)环境下的GPU并行优化技巧对于提升计算效率和性能至关重要。随着科学计算和数据处理任务的日益复杂和庞大,借助GPU进行并行计算已经成为一种重要的趋势。GPU并行优化技巧包括但不限于合理设计并行算 ...
高性能计算(HPC)环境下的GPU并行优化技巧对于提升计算效率和性能至关重要。随着科学计算和数据处理任务的日益复杂和庞大,借助GPU进行并行计算已经成为一种重要的趋势。

GPU并行优化技巧包括但不限于合理设计并行算法、优化内存访问模式、减少数据传输、增加计算量等。首先,在设计并行算法时,需要充分利用GPU的大规模并行计算能力,将任务分解成多个子任务并发执行,提高计算效率和性能。

其次,优化内存访问模式是GPU并行优化的一个重要方面。合理安排内存访问顺序、利用GPU的缓存机制、减少内存读写次数等都可以有效提高程序的性能。

减少数据传输也是提升GPU并行计算效率的重要手段。通过减少CPU和GPU之间的数据传输量,减少数据在不同存储设备之间的拷贝开销,可以有效降低程序的延迟和提高运行效率。

增加计算量是另一个重要的GPU并行优化技巧。通过增加计算量来隐藏数据传输延迟,充分利用GPU的计算资源,可以有效提高程序的并行性和性能。

在实际应用中,开发者需要结合具体问题和硬件环境,灵活运用各种GPU并行优化技巧,以达到最佳的计算效果。同时,定期对程序进行性能分析和优化,也是保持GPU并行计算效率的重要手段。

综上所述,HPC环境下的GPU并行优化技巧对于提升计算效率和性能具有重要意义。通过合理设计并行算法、优化内存访问模式、减少数据传输和增加计算量等手段,可以充分发挥GPU的计算潜力,实现高效、高性能的并行计算。

说点什么...

已有0条评论

最新评论...

本文作者
2025-1-4 13:10
  • 0
    粉丝
  • 217
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)